A headache can make the difficult task of falling asleep feel nearly impossible. Pain signals interfere with the body’s natural transition into a restful state, often leading to a cycle where lack of sleep worsens the headache, and the headache prevents sleep. Relief involves a multi-pronged approach using non-pharmacological methods to break this cycle. The goal is to minimize external and internal stimuli that aggravate the pain while encouraging the body’s parasympathetic nervous system to initiate sleep.
Adjusting the Sleep Environment
The bedroom environment plays a significant role in managing headache symptoms and promoting rest. Light, especially blue light from screens, can trigger headaches and suppress melatonin, making sleep harder. Eliminating all sources of artificial light using blackout curtains or an eye mask can mitigate this effect and signal to the brain that it is time for sleep.
Controlling ambient temperature also influences sleep quality. The ideal temperature range for sleep falls between 60°F and 68°F (15.6°C and 20°C), as a slight drop in body temperature is part of the natural sleep preparation process. Minimizing noise is equally important; using earplugs or a white noise machine can mask sudden sounds that might disrupt sleep and amplify the perception of pain.
Targeted Physical Relief Techniques
Direct physical interventions can help modulate pain signals and provide localized comfort. Temperature therapy is a common strategy; cold packs placed on the forehead, temples, or the back of the neck can constrict blood vessels and reduce inflammation associated with certain types of headaches. For tension-type headaches, a warm compress or a warm bath may help relax tightened muscles in the neck and shoulders, easing the radiating pain.
Adjusting the sleeping position is another way to manage discomfort. Lying flat can worsen the pain because it increases intracranial pressure. Elevating the head of the bed or using supportive pillows to prop the head and shoulders at a slight incline, around 30 degrees, can facilitate cerebrospinal fluid drainage and reduce this pressure. Ensuring adequate hydration by drinking water before settling in can be beneficial, as dehydration is a common headache trigger, but consuming alcohol or caffeine near bedtime should be avoided due to their disruptive effects on sleep.
Strategies for Calming the Mind
When a headache strikes, the pain can trigger a stress response, which keeps the body awake and focused on the discomfort. Simple relaxation techniques are effective tools for shifting the body into a state of rest. Deep diaphragmatic breathing, often called “belly breathing,” activates the parasympathetic nervous system, slowing the heart rate and promoting calmness.
A structured breathing exercise, such as the 4-7-8 technique, involves inhaling quietly for a count of four, holding the breath for seven, and exhaling completely for eight seconds. This pattern helps regulate oxygen and carbon dioxide exchange, aiding in physical and psychological relaxation. Progressive muscle relaxation involves systematically tensing and releasing different muscle groups, which can redirect attention away from the headache pain.
Recognizing When to Get Medical Help
While most headaches are temporary and respond to home care, certain symptoms are red flags indicating a potentially serious underlying condition requiring immediate professional evaluation. A sudden, severe headache described as the “worst headache of your life,” often called a “thunderclap headache,” warrants an emergency room visit, as it could signal a brain hemorrhage or aneurysm.
A headache accompanied by neurological symptoms is a significant concern. These include fever with a stiff neck, confusion, double vision, or new-onset weakness or numbness on one side of the body. Headaches following a head injury, especially if they worsen, or a headache that wakes you from sleep, should prompt a call to a healthcare provider. These signs suggest the headache is not a typical migraine or tension type and may require urgent diagnostic testing.
